Geoff Hamilton, the much-loved gardening personality and broadcaster, passed away in August 1996 following a heart attack he suffered during a charity bike ride in Wales.
Early Health Concerns
Prior to his untimely death, Geoff Hamilton had experienced significant health issues. In 1995, he suffered a heart attack, which necessitated a period of recuperation. Following this incident, he took three months off work to recover fully, demonstrating his commitment to his well-being before returning to his demanding professional life.
The Circumstances of His Passing
His life came to an end in August 1996 when he suffered another, fatal heart attack. This occurred while he was participating in a charity bike ride. The event took place near Merthyr Tydfil, Wales, underscoring his active lifestyle and dedication to charitable causes even in his later years.
Following his death, Geoff Hamilton was laid to rest at St Peter and St Paul Churchyard in Exton, Rutland.
